About Les

Les Bunning graduated from Ottawa University Law School in 1979 and was called to the Bar in 1981, after an earlier career as a technical officer at the University of Ottawa. He opened Bunning & Farnand in Blackburn Hamlet in 1982 and was joined by Greg Farnand in 1984. He has taught the real estate portion of the Bar Admission Course and conducts seminars on real estate and wills. Outside the office, Les is a chess expert who has served as President of the Chess Federation of Canada and wrote a chess column for the Ottawa Citizen in the 1980s.
